Shield Spikes and Bashing Enchantment stacking?
 
I am curious if this is actually legal as per the rules, as shield spikes and the bashing enchantment appear to stack when applied to the same shield, in Hero Lab. This makes the shield count as three sizes larger when performing a shield bash attack. While this was legal in 3.5, from what I understand, they're not supposed to stack in Pathfinder.
